General Manager

The Park Tower Knightsbridge, a Luxury Collection Hotel, London

Perfectly positioned beside Hyde Park and moments from Harrods, Harvey Nichols and some of London’s most celebrated restaurants, galleries and boutiques, The Park Tower Knightsbridge offers a distinctive perspective on one of the world’s great cities.

Designed by renowned British architect Richard Seifert and opened in 1973, the hotel’s iconic circular form has become a familiar part of the London skyline. Today, the property features 251 spacious guestrooms and suites, many with sweeping views across Hyde Park and the capital, alongside three distinctive dining experiences, personalised butler service and the local expertise of The Luxury Collection Concierge.

The Luxury Collection Hotels & Resorts, with over 120 properties in more than 35 countries, offers the promise of authentic experiences that evoke lasting, treasured memories. Our more than 100 years of experience, beginning in 1906 under the Italian CIGA brand – a collection of Europe's most celebrated and iconic properties – serves as a solid foundation as we continuously evolve to exceed the desires of the luxury traveler.

From legendary palaces and remote retreats to timeless modern classics, each luxury hotel and resort is a unique and cherished expression of its locale – a portal to the destination’s cultural charms and treasures.
